Depression, bipolar disorder, and substance use disorders are all examples of mental illness. In fact, these are some of the most prevalent conditions among Americans. The definition of mental illness is the presence of health conditions involving changes in emotions, thoughts, and behavior. The presence of mental illness may be identified by distress or issues in social settings, work, and family relationships. Diagnosing and treating mental illnesses is possible, but evaluations need to be conducted by properly educated mental health care providers. Treatment options might include behavioral therapy, support group meetings, and life skills development.

Types of Mental Health Providers in Atomic City, ID
A mental health disorder can manifest itself in a number of ways, (negative or irrational thoughts, physical ailments, problematic behaviors) and the intensity can range from mild to severe. As such, there are various types of mental health professionals that use different techniques and serve distinct roles.
Psychologists in Atomic City
Psychologists are trained and educated to conduct psychological evaluations and issue diagnoses. The focus when working with a psychiatrist is identifying harmful thoughts and emotions and developing coping mechanisms to manage them. The majority of treatment zeros in on addressing and resolving destructive and otherwise unhealthy behaviors.
Psychiatrists in Atomic City
Sometimes there is a need for more immediate or intense treatment compared to what a psychologist can offer - namely prescription medication. Psychiatrists are physicians (medical doctors) who specialize in mental illness and therefore can offer prescription medication. Although they are trained and qualified to conduct psychotherapy (talk therapy), not all psychiatrists do.
Therapists, Counselors & Clinicians in Atomic City
Each of these terms are interchangeable and are used to describe mental health care professionals who have completed a master degree in in a field related to mental or public health. As they are not physicians, they tend to treat mental health issues with approaches similar to psychologists. More often than not, behavioral therapy is the primary treatment approach.
Paying for Atomic City Mental Health Rehab
Everything costs something - including mental healthcare The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Additional payment options include government healthcare, self-pay, scholarships, and free programs:
- Private Insurance may be available through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. You can also sign up for your own private insurance plan directly through a private insurance provider.
- Subsidized Private Insurance is available through healthcare.gov to those who have a low income, but also do not qualify for medicare/medicaid.
-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
-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
- Self-Pay] - If a patient is able to, they may pay for their mental health rehabilitation Atomic City out-of-pocket. Payment plans and credit options may be available for self-pay clients.
- Scholarships - Some mental health rehabilitation centers Atomic City offer a scholarship for people who exhibit a tremendous yearning and commitment to healing, but do not have the ability.
- “Free” Programs - Some local governments, religious institutions, and non-profit organizations use the funds to provide mental health care to lower income individuals in their community. However, there may be a long waiting period in areas with high demand for these services.
